操作环境:

MATLAB 2024a

1、算法描述

摘要
随着现代数字通信 系统不断向高速率、高频谱效率和长距离传输方向发展,传统均匀调制方式在能量利用效率方面逐渐暴露出一定局限。64QAM作为一种典型的高阶调制方式,虽然能够在有限带宽内承载更多的信息比特,但其星座点分布固定、外层星座点能量较高,因此在中低信噪比条件下更容易受到噪声、失真以及系统非理想因素的影响。为了进一步提升系统的功率利用效率与可达信息率,概率整形技术逐渐成为高阶调制研究中的重要方向。该技术并不改变星座点的几何位置,而是通过重新分配不同星座点的发送概率,使靠近原点的低能量星座点出现得更频繁,而位于外层的高能量星座点出现次数相对减少,从而降低平均发射功率,并改善系统整体传输性能。

本文基于MATLAB2024a平台,构建了一个完整的64QAM概率整形系统仿真模型。系统在标准64QAM调制框架基础上,引入概率整形机制,对星座点进行非均匀概率分配,并完成发送符号生成、星座映射、加性高斯白噪声信道传输、接收端判决及误码率与信息率统计等全过程建模。为了使仿真结果具有更强的分析价值,本文不仅给出了整形前后的二维概率分布图、三维概率分布图和星座散点图,还进一步对系统平均发射能量、误码率性能、互信息变化规律以及其在光通信场景中的适用性进行了扩展分析。仿真结果表明,概率整形能够在保持64QAM基本星座结构不变的前提下,有效降低发送信号的平均功率,并在一定信噪比范围内改善系统误码性能与可达信息率。本文的研究对于理解64QAM概率整形的基本原理、掌握MATLAB通信系统仿真方法以及开展高阶调制优化研究具有较好的参考意义。

关键词
64QAM;概率整形;Maxwell-Boltzmann分布;高阶调制;误码率;广义互信息;MATLAB2024a;光 通信系统

引言
在数字通信系统的发展过程中,调制方式始终是影响系统频谱效率、功率效率和传输可靠性的核心技术之一。随着移动通信、卫星通信、相干光通信和高速数据互连等应用对传输速率要求不断提高,通信系统普遍采用更高阶的调制方式以提升单位带宽内的信息承载能力。64QAM由于具有较高的频谱利用率,在多种高速通信场景中得到了广泛应用。然而,高阶调制虽然能够显著提升传输容量,但也使系统对噪声、相位偏差、放大器非线性以及信道衰落的敏感性明显增强。传统均匀64QAM中每个星座点发送概率相同,这种方式实现简单,但从能量分配角度来看并不一定最优。

从信息论和系统优化的角度来看,在给定平均功率约束下,若希望调制信号更接近理想信道容量,仅采用均匀星座分布往往难以达到最优效果。因此,近年来概率整形技术受到了越来越多的关注。与几何整形直接调整星座点空间位置不同,概率整形保持原有调制星座结构不变,仅通过调节不同星座点的发送频率来改变整体符号统计特性。这样既能较好地兼容现有调制解调系统,又能在不显著增加系统复杂度的前提下提升性能。对于64QAM而言,概率整形最直观的表现是中心区域点的发送概率提高,而外围高能量点的发送概率降低。这样一来,系统虽然依旧使用原来的64QAM星座图,但信号序列的平均功率下降,等效上传输过程更符合有限功率约束下的最优输入分布特征。

概率整形技术在光通信领域的应用尤为突出。相干光通信系统在追求更长传输距离和更高传输速率时,常常受到放大噪声累积、链路线性度限制以及器件动态范围等因素的制约。传统均匀高阶QAM调制在某些场景下难以进一步逼近容量极限,而概率整形通过改变符号概率分布,可以在不彻底改动硬件架构的条件下为系统争取额外性能增益。因此,研究64QAM概率整形系统的建模与仿真,不仅具有理论意义,也具备较高的工程应用价值。

基于上述背景,本文采用MATLAB2024a搭建64QAM概率整形仿真平台,从系统模型、关键技术实现、仿真结果分析等方面对该系统进行较为系统的研究。通过对整形前后概率分布、星座分布、误码性能及信息率表现的比较,验证概率整形技术在高阶调制系统中的有效性,并为后续更复杂通信场景下的优化研究打下基础。

系统模型
本文所建立的64QAM概率整形系统采用典型的数字基带通信模型,主要由信息源、概率整形模块、64QAM调制模块、信道模块、接收判决模块以及性能评估模块构成。整个系统的设计思路并不是重新定义一种新的调制形式,而是在标准64QAM调制的基础上,通过对发送符号的统计概率进行优化,实现平均功率与传输性能的改善。

在发送端,系统首先构造标准64QAM星座集合。该星座由八个同相电平和八个正交电平组成,组合后形成64个离散星座点。与普通均匀调制不同,本文系统并不让64个星座点等概率出现,而是为每个星座点赋予一个与其能量相关的发送概率。通常来说,靠近原点的星座点能量较低,其发送概率较高;距离原点较远的星座点能量较高,其发送概率较低。经过归一化处理后,这些概率共同构成完整的符号概率质量分布。然后系统依据该分布随机生成发射符号序列,从而使输出信号在统计意义上呈现出整形后的非均匀分布特征。

在调制模块中,系统仍然采用标准64QAM调制映射方式,整形前后星座点坐标位置保持一致。这一点非常重要,因为它说明概率整形的核心不在于改变星座图形,而在于改变各点的使用频率。换句话说,星座的几何结构没有变化,变化的是每个点在实际传输过程中出现的次数和分布密度。为了更加直观地展示这种变化,本文在仿真中对整形前后的二维概率网格、三维柱状分布和散点密度分布都进行了可视化处理。

在信道部分,为了突出概率整形对基本传输性能的影响,本文采用加性高斯白噪声信道作为主要信道模型。该信道能够较好地模拟随机噪声对高阶调制判决边界的影响,也便于观察整形前后误码性能和信息率的差异。虽然该模型相对理想,但它依然能够有效揭示概率整形在典型噪声环境下的本质优势。此外,考虑到概率整形在光通信中的应用背景,本文还将这一仿真模型扩展解释为光通信系统经数字补偿后的等效噪声信道,以此分析其在光链路场景中的参考价值。

在接收端,系统对接收到的复数信号进行最邻近星座点判决,并将判决结果与原始发送序列进行比较,从而统计符号错误率和比特错误率。同时,系统还在不同信噪比条件下计算平均发送能量、互信息和广义互信息,用于更加全面地衡量概率整形的系统收益。通过这些结果,可以从概率分布、星座利用方式、误码性能和可达速率四个角度综合分析64QAM概率整形系统的特性。

关键技术
本文系统的关键技术首先体现在概率整形分布的构造上。传统均匀64QAM中的64个星座点具有相同的发送概率,因此系统实现简单,但未充分利用星座点能量差异这一特征。概率整形的基本思想是让低能量点承担更多发送任务,从而使整个发射序列在平均意义上更接近低功率、高效率的目标分布。本文采用与高阶调制概率整形研究中常见方法一致的思路,根据星座点到原点的距离对其发送概率进行加权,使能量越低的点权重越高,能量越高的点权重越低。经过归一化后即可得到64个星座点的非均匀概率分布。

其次,概率分布与星座坐标之间的正确对应关系是系统实现中的关键环节。由于64QAM在MATLAB中进行调制映射时,通常会经历Gray编码、符号索引排列以及平均功率归一化等处理,因此不能简单按照索引顺序把概率值放入二维矩阵中,否则会导致图像显示错误,表现为三维概率图不对称、中心区域不突出或概率峰值位置异常。为了保证二维与三维概率图能够真实反映64QAM整形后的分布特征,必须依据每个星座点的真实同相坐标与正交坐标,将对应概率映射到正确的网格位置上。只有这样,最终得到的概率分布图才会呈现出以原点为中心、向外逐层下降的对称特性。

再次,整形参数的选择也是影响仿真效果的重要因素。如果整形强度过弱,那么整形前后差异不明显,系统性能提升有限;如果整形强度过强,则会使星座点分布过于集中,虽然平均发射功率进一步下降,但有效符号利用率可能受到一定影响。因此,在仿真过程中需要通过调整整形参数观察不同分布强度下的性能变化,以寻找较合适的折中点。本文在仿真中设置了多组整形参数,对应不同的非均匀分布强度,从而更全面地展示概率整形的变化规律。

此外,概率整形系统的性能评估不能只依赖单一误码率指标。对于高阶调制系统而言,误码率可以反映系统在给定噪声条件下的判决可靠性,但无法完整描述系统在容量逼近方面的潜力。因此,本文引入平均发射能量、互信息和广义互信息等多个指标进行联合分析。平均发射能量能够直接体现整形是否实现了能量压缩;误码率反映系统判决结果是否改善;互信息和广义互信息则从可达传输效率角度评价整形的收益。这种多指标联合分析方式更符合现代高阶调制系统性能评价的实际需求。

最后,概率整形与光通信系统之间的结合也是本文的一个重要扩展方向。相干光通信系统通常采用高阶QAM调制以提升单载波传输速率,但同时也面临链路噪声累积、器件非线性和距离受限等问题。概率整形由于不需要改变星座几何结构,天然适合与现有光通信系统兼容。通过降低高能量符号的出现频率,概率整形有助于降低平均发射能量、提高系统对噪声的容忍度,并为不同链路条件下的速率自适应提供灵活手段。因此,在本文的MATLAB仿真框架中将64QAM概率整形与光通信使用场景联系起来,既符合理论背景,也有助于增强课题的工程实际意义。

仿真结果分析
从整形前后的概率分布结果来看,系统表现出非常明显的差异。均匀64QAM的概率图是一种近似平坦分布,所有星座点的出现概率基本相同,因此二维热力图中每个位置的颜色深浅变化不大,三维柱状图中各个柱子的高度也比较一致。而在引入概率整形之后,概率分布开始向中心区域聚集,靠近原点的点概率明显升高,外层高能量点概率则显著减小。若代码实现与坐标映射关系正确,整形后的二维与三维概率图应当具有明显的中心对称性,且四个象限分布规律一致。这样的结果表明概率整形已经不再是单纯的随机均匀采样,而是在统计层面上重构了符号发送机制。

从星座散点图来看,整形前后的星座点几何位置并没有发生变化,但采样密度分布出现了非常直观的改变。未整形时,64个星座点被访问的次数大体一致,因此散点分布相对均匀。整形后,中心附近的点云 明显更加密集,而外围点云数量则明显减少。这说明概率整形属于一种典型的统计整形技术,而不是几何整形技术。也就是说,它改变的是“每个点被用多少次”,而不是“每个点放在什么位置”。这一点对于理解概率整形原理非常关键。

从平均发射功率变化来看,随着整形强度增大,系统平均发送能量呈现下降趋势。这是因为整形机制抑制了高能量外层星座点的使用频率,同时提高了低能量内层星座点的使用频率,从而使整个符号序列的平均能量被压缩到更低水平。平均功率下降意味着在相同噪声条件下,系统对信道的整体适应性会有所改善,也为误码率性能优化提供了基础。

从误码率曲线来看,概率整形64QAM在一定信噪比范围内通常优于均匀64QAM。其原因在于整形之后,系统更多地发送靠近原点的低能量符号,而这些符号在统计意义上更有利于降低整体判决风险。此外,由于高能量点数量减少,系统受到幅度波动和噪声扰动时的极端误判情况也会有所缓解。当然,整形带来的增益并不是无条件无限扩大的。如果整形参数设置过强,符号分布过于集中,虽然平均发射能量进一步降低,但系统的符号利用均衡性会受到影响,因此最终性能改善需要在整形强度和有效传输效率之间做出平衡。

从互信息和广义互信息的变化趋势来看,概率整形的优势比单纯误码率指标更加明显。高阶调制系统在实际设计中不仅关心误码性能,更关注在给定功率和噪声约束下最多可以支持多少可靠信息传输。仿真结果显示,概率整形能够在中高信噪比区域提升系统的可达信息率,使其更接近理想信道容量。这说明概率整形不仅是一种“降低功率”的技巧,更是一种能够提升高阶调制系统容量利用效率的重要手段。

将这些仿真现象放到光通信场景中理解,其意义更加突出。相干光通信系统通常采用高阶QAM调制来提升单波长传输容量,但随着传输距离增加和噪声累积,均匀64QAM的性能会逐渐受到限制。概率整形通过减少外层高能量符号的出现频率,使发射端的平均功率特性更加平滑,也使系统在等效噪声环境下具有更好的传输鲁棒性。因此,本文基于MATLAB2024a构建的64QAM概率整形仿真系统,不仅可以作为基础通信理论验证平台,也可以作为研究概率整形光通信技术的前期建模工具。

结论
本文围绕64QAM概率整形系统展开研究,基于MATLAB2024a建立了一套较完整的系统仿真模型,并对其工作原理和性能表现进行了较系统的分析。与传统均匀64QAM相比,概率整形并不改变星座点的几何结构,而是通过调整不同星座点的发送概率,使低能量点出现得更加频繁,高能量点出现得相对更少,从而在统计意义上降低系统平均发射功率,改善传输性能。

通过对概率分布图、星座散点图、平均发射能量、误码率以及互信息等结果的分析可以看出,概率整形能够在保持原有64QAM调制框架不变的基础上,优化高阶调制系统的能量利用方式,并提升系统在一定信噪比范围内的综合性能。尤其是在高阶调制应用越来越广泛的背景下,概率整形所体现出的低复杂度兼容性和较强的容量逼近能力,使其具备较高的研究价值与工程应用前景。

此外,本文还结合光通信使用场景对64QAM概率整形进行了扩展说明。由于光通信系统通常对传输距离、噪声容忍度和频谱效率有较高要求,概率整形技术在此类场景中具有天然优势。未来若将概率整形进一步与分布匹配算法、前向纠错编码、相干接收机数字信号处理以及非线性补偿技术联合研究,其系统收益有望进一步提高。

2、仿真结果演示

3、关键代码展示

4、MATLAB 源码获取

  V

点击下方名片关注公众号获取

Logo

A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。

更多推荐